IT Analyst
Full Time Perm
Shift: Hybrid – 2 days onsite & 3 days remote
Location: Columbus, OH or Merrillville, IN
The Office of the CIO, IT Business Management governs and facilitates cross-functional coordination, management, and execution of the operational governance of IT. As the IT Analyst, you are primarily accountable for governing and supporting the IT workforce programs and ITIL process governance.
Your responsibilities may include, but are not limited to:
Assists with the tracking and allocation of all IT resources to ensure the right fit of resource capabilities against our strategic priorities
Conducts invoice and payment validations and runs monthly reporting to support the IT training programs
Accountable for overseeing IT process governance and ITIL methodology which includes preparing and implementing detailed, organized, and user-friendly written procedures and leading governance meetings
Accountable for reporting and tracking the performance of IT Services including those performed by internal NiSource and third party vendors
Runs performance reports and scorecards that accurately reflect the overall quality of IT Services, including internal and external performance, customer service, and other metrics deemed important by NiSource business leaders
Minimum Qualifications
Bachelors degree or equivalent work experience
3+ years of experience working in IT managing processes and performance
3+ years of experience as a financial analyst to include invoice tracking and validation, forecasting, spend analysis or similar job duties such as IT contract management, IT budgets and forecasts
2+ years of experience analyzing information from a variety of sources to detect trends, associations, cause-effect relationships and other anomalies
Preferred Qualifications
ITIL experience or certification preferred
